Booking Your NSW Learner's Test Appointment

Navigating the process of scheduling a NSW driving test reservation can feel a little overwhelming, but this guide aims to clarify things. Locating available dates and locations for your test is the first step. The Roads and Maritime Services (RMS) – now known as Transport for NSW – provides test centres across the state, ranging locations in Sydney, Newcastle, Wollongong, and regional areas. Check the Transport for NSW website for a up-to-date list of exam centres and their availability. Booking online is generally the preferred method; however, phone bookings are occasionally an option. Tip: Dates can fill up quickly, so prepare ahead, especially if you have preferred dates in mind. To boost your chances of success, thoroughly review the NSW road rules and rehearse plenty of driving practice with a qualified supervisor. In conclusion, remember to bring all required documentation to your test – failure to do so could result in postponement and additional charges.

Securing Your UK Driving Test – Avoiding Frequent Blunders

Planning to get your driving assessment in the United Kingdom? It's a significant step towards independence, but a carefully planned booking can cause frustrating delays and extra costs. Many candidates inadvertently make mistakes during the booking process. For instance, failing to double-check the location of your test is a frequent issue, leading to stressful journeys on the day. Another prevalent error involves selecting the wrong day or time; be absolutely sure you can attend before completing the arrangement. Furthermore, faultily entering personal information like your date of birth or driver's licence number can invalidate your booking, so offer meticulous attention to this. Finally, remember to possess readily available your provisional licence details – this is absolutely essential for the procedure. Avoiding these easy slip-ups will assist you obtain your driving assessment smoothly and efficiently.
